Turkish Airlines’ In-flight magazine ‘Skylife’ has launched a photo competition entitled “Bridges and People,” inviting photography enthusiasts from across the world to submit their photos telling the story of the bridges built between people, cultures, and civilizations. 

Building on the enriching international content featured in Skylife Magazine for the last 30 years, the winners will have their photos featured in the magazine and be awarded incredible flight tickets from Turkish Airlines, Europe’s best airline.* 

The first prize is a Turkish Airlines’ flight ticket worth $15,000, the second prize is tickets worth $6,000 and third prize worth $3,000. Winners can take advantage of flying to any destination in Turkish Airlines’ global network of 236 cities across over 100 countries. Additionally, 80 photos chosen by a panel of judges will be exhibited and the winners presented a Turkish Airlines plane model.

To participate in the Turkish Airlines ‘Skylife’ competition, entrants can apply and upload photos online at yarisma.skylife.com/en . Entries are open until November 16th, 2013.

Background Information

Turkish Airlines

Turkey's "rising star", Turkish Airlines, began its’ journey back in 1933 with 5 planes. Today, Turkish Airlines boasts a fleet of 335 aircrafts (passenger and cargo) and continues that journey with the same excitement. With its growth figures placing the company among the leading airlines in the world, Turkish Airlines, with a momentous decision in 2013, made the biggest airplane purchase in the history of Turkish Civil Aviation.
